BOCA RATON, Fla. – The Lynn University men's soccer team opened the home portion of 2022 schedule with a 2-2 draw against Clayton State, Friday evening at Bobby Campbell Stadium.
Senior Michael Knoetzinger had a hand in both goals as the Fighting Knights posted their second-consecutive draw after tying Florida Atlantic last weekend 2-2.

HOW IT HAPPENED:
- Lynn got on the scoreboard first when Knoetzinger connected on a shot that gave the hosts a 1-0 cushion in the 12th minute of play
- Clayton answered moments later when Vic Delgado Miller scored off a pass from teammate Geo Rios to knot the score at 1-1
- The score remained tied at halftime, however, early in the second Knoetzinger found graduate Roman Hartleb for a goal that put Lynn up 2-1
- Lynn keeper Patrick Nettekoven made a diving stop in the 55th minute on a shot from Claytons' Youkendjy Pacius
- Just 30 seconds later, Clayton was awarded a corner kick and evened the score at 2-2 when Alexis Iturria scored
- Lynn had two chances to take the lead midway through the second but shots from junior Patrick O'Halloran and graduate Moritz Lusch were turned away by Laker keeper David Magala
